摘要:

抗菌肽在医药、食品、农业及水产等领域具有潜在的应用价值,定量构效关系(quantitative structureactivityrelationships,QSAR)研究对于指导抗菌肽的优化设计具有重要意义。本文介绍抗菌肽在分子表征及建模等方面取得的研究进展,比较抗菌肽与其他小肽在QSAR研究中的异同,指出其中存在的问题及今后的研究发展方向。

Abstract:

Antimicrobial peptides have potential applications in many fields, such as medicine, food, agriculture,
and aquiculture. Quantitative structure-activity relationships (QSAR) research will be helpful for the optimization of
antimicrobial peptides. Herein, the recent progress in molecular description and modeling of antimicrobial peptides in
comparison to oligo peptides is reviewed. Meanwhile, the existing problems and the future trends are also discussed.
